package util
import (
"crypto/md5"
"encoding/hex"
"encoding/json"
"fmt"
"math/rand"
"time"
"github.com/kr/pretty"
"github.bus.zalan.do/acid/postgres-operator/pkg/spec"
"k8s.io/client-go/pkg/api/v1"
"k8s.io/client-go/pkg/types"
)
var passwordChars = []byte("abcdefghijklmnopqrstuvwxyzABCDEFGHIJKLMNOPQRSTUVWXYZ0123456789")
func init() {
rand.Seed(int64(time.Now().Unix()))
}
func RandomPassword(n int) string {
b := make([]byte, n)
for i := range b {
b[i] = passwordChars[rand.Intn(len(passwordChars))]
}
return string(b)
}
func NameFromMeta(meta v1.ObjectMeta) types.NamespacedName {
obj := types.NamespacedName{
Namespace: meta.Namespace,
Name: meta.Name,
}
return obj
}
func PodClusterName(pod *v1.Pod) spec.ClusterName {
if name, ok := pod.Labels["spilo-cluster"]; ok {
return spec.ClusterName{
Namespace: pod.Namespace,
Name: name,
}
}
return spec.ClusterName{}
}
func PodSpiloRole(pod *v1.Pod) string {
return pod.Labels["spilo-role"]
}
func ClusterDNSName(clusterName, teamName, hostedZone string) string {
return fmt.Sprintf("%s.%s.%s", clusterName, teamName, hostedZone)
}
func PGUserPassword(user spec.PgUser) string {
s := md5.Sum([]byte(user.Password + user.Name))
return "md5" + hex.EncodeToString(s[:])
}
func Pretty(x interface{}) (f fmt.Formatter) {
return pretty.Formatter(x)
}
func PrettyDiff(a, b interface{}) (result string) {
diff := pretty.Diff(a, b)
json, err := json.MarshalIndent(diff, "", " ")
if err != nil {
result = fmt.Sprintf("%v", diff)
} else {
result = string(json)
}
return
}
